Output 18380fa14cf7836a51e593410e8fda234f017f63be2afc7c915bcb82d85287ad:1

value
19897669
script pubkey
OP_0 OP_PUSHBYTES_20 6bcad78393f1eb026b06eb3ffd672c1b380609f9
address
ltc1qd09d0qun784sy6cxavll6eevrvuqvz0eh9u5uu
transaction
18380fa14cf7836a51e593410e8fda234f017f63be2afc7c915bcb82d85287ad
spent
true